Belpointe Asset Management LLC Cuts Stake in JPMorgan Nasdaq Equity Premium Income ETF $JEPQ

Belpointe Asset Management LLC lowered its stake in shares of JPMorgan Nasdaq Equity Premium Income ETF (NASDAQ:JEPQFree Report) by 44.9% in the 3rd qu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The firm owned 54,369 shares of the company’s stock after selling 44,230 shares during the quarter. Belpointe Asset Management LLC’s holdings in JPMorgan Nasdaq Equity Premium Income ETF were worth $3,127,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

JPMorgan Nasdaq Equity Premium Income ETF Company Profile

(Free Report)

The J.P. Morgan Nasdaq Equity Premium Income ETF (JEPQ)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in large cap equity. The fund is an actively-managed fund of US large-cap companies from the Nasdaq-100 Index, assessed and managed using ESG factors and a proprietary data science driven investment approach. The fund also invests in ELNs in seeking income generation. JEPQ was launched on May 3, 2022 and is managed by JPMorgan Chase.
